TUIAKI TAKES NEXT IMPORTANT STEP IN RECOVERY
By Wayne Cousins
1/06/2010 2:51:37 PM
In a positive sign for Wests Tigers, winger Taniela Tuiaki has been given the green light to take the next important step in his recovery.
Tuiaki will now start running without assistance as he attempts to overcome a shocking ankle injury.
The powerhouse winger has been sidelined since suffering the broken ankle in round 21 last year. He has been working very hard under the eye of Wests Tigers Rehabilitation Manager Andrew Leeds.
“Taniela was advised on Monday by the specialist to bump up the load of his running. We will see how he responds to that over the next month,’’ Leeds said.
“He has been running in a harness which is partial weight bearing. We are now going to see how he tolerates full weight bearing running.”
Leeds confirmed that a return date or round for Tuiaki remains indefinite.
